The 2018 fantasy football season is almost here, which means you’ll soon be in your league’s fantasy draft attempting to build a title-winning team. That will begin with whichever selection you have in Round 1, which, as usual, will be loaded with great running backs from which to choose.
This is actually one of the deeper classes of proven backs that will go in the first round of most drafts. Le’Veon Bell and Todd Gurley top the list, followed by Ezekiel Elliott, Kareem Hunt, and Devonta Freeman. All of them have finished in the top three of scoring among running backs at least once in their career.
If you choose to go wide receiver with your first pick, there are some worthy first-round options in Antonio Brown, Julio Jones, and DeAndre Hopkins to pick from.
The way this year is shaping up, your first-round pick needs to be either a running back or receiver, as there aren’t any tight ends or quarterbacks worthy of a first-round pick in most standard leagues. Quarterback especially has a lot of value outside of the top guys, and you can get a reliable starter in the middle rounds like Alex Smith, Philip Rivers, Kirk Cousins, and Deshaun Watson.
